AdC Approves Merger Between Lactogal and JD*Grupo Santiago

22.05.2024 | 🇵🇹 Portuguese competition authority

The AdC has given the green light to the merger between Lactogal and JD*Grupo Santiago, citing no significant obstacles to competition.


The Portuguese Competition Authority (AdC) has approved the merger between Lactogal and JD*Grupo Santiago, stating that it will not hinder effective competition in the national market. The decision was made based on the Competition Law, with the Board of Directors exercising its powers to allow the concentration operation to proceed without opposition.<br> This non-opposition decision was made on May 22, 2024, under the authority granted by specific statutes and laws governing competition in Portugal. The AdC determined that the merger between Lactogal and JD*Grupo Santiago does not raise concerns about impeding competition in the national market or any significant parts of it. By invoking the relevant provisions of the Competition Law, the AdC concluded that the merger could proceed without posing a threat to competition.
